Meet Elena Cheung, one of our four new teachers on Glo this season! We are beyond excited to welcome her to the Glo family. Below, get to know Elena through her letter to the Glo community. Hellooo, new friends! …
Browsing Tag
yoga teacher
Once upon a time, I took a 3 month, solo journey to India. I named it Soul Travel because, at the time, I felt like I was in search of something I could not name. …